Bipolar disorder can ruin relationships with spouses, family members, friends, or co-workers. People with the disorder may also think about hurting themselves. While bipolar disorder is a lifelong illness, medication and talk therapy can help people manage it and lead healthy lives. See more Bipolar disorder affects 1% to 2% of the U.S. population. About 10% to 15% of people with bipolar disorder have a high risk of suicide. See more There are four basic types of bipolar disorder. All of them involve clear changes in mood, energy, and activity levels. WebIn hyperaldosteronism, overproduction of the hormone aldosterone leads to fluid retention and increased blood pressure, weakness, and, rarely, periods of paralysis. Hyperaldosteronism can be caused by a tumor in the adrenal gland or may be a response to some diseases.
